I refer to the provision of public speech pathology services to children, and I ask: (a) for each geographical region and for each health service provider in the Perth metropolitan area, what were the mean speech pathology wait times in: (i) 2016; (ii) 2017; (iii) 2018; and (iv) 2019; (b) how many speech pathologists were employed in each geographical region and for each health service provider in the Perth metropolitan area (please provide both head count and FTE) in: (i) 2016; (ii) 2017; (iii) 2018; and (iv) 2019; and (c) how many of the positions in (b)(iv) are currently vacant?

Perth Children’s Hospital and Princess Margaret Hospital for Children (Hosp.)
·         Inpatient referrals are seen within two working days.
·         Outpatient referrals are triaged and seen within 30 days if urgent.
·         All accepted referrals are seen within 90 days unless they are second opinion referrals already in the care of community service providers. Second opinion referrals are seen within 365 days.
·         These standards have remained consistent across this time period.
JHC
·         Inpatient referrals are seen within 24 hours of referral and this has remained consistent over the period of 2016-19
Peel Health Campus (PHC)
·         An onsite speech pathologist provides services to all inpatients including paediatric patients.
·         Inpatient referrals are seen within 24 hours of referral except for a weekend where there is no speech pathology service. Inpatients admitted over a weekend requiring speech pathology input will be prioritised and seen on a Monday. This has remained consistent over the period 2016-19.
